709Sessions Episode150 (March 2020)

The final episode of 709Sessions, featuring three hours of the best tracks from the past 12.5 years. ***SUBSCRIBE*** http://www.wesstraub.com I'm not one for DJ bios at all. How many times have you read about someone talking in the third person about having "shared the same stage as [namedrop]", or "played at [namedrop]"? Sure I could talk about all the years I've been involved in the electronic music scene - as a dj, producer, promoter, and fan. I could talk about some of the gigs I've been lucky to play in places other than my hometown, or some of the big shows I've properly opened up for. I could also go on about the few tracks I've produced for a few decent labels, or the radio show I've been stubbornly doing for over seven years. So what? Wouldn't you rather figure out what I'm about through my mixes and tracks I put up on Soundcloud? Or the events I play put on my Facebook page? Much more substance there I think. Music speaks much louder than any words I could ever write, and lucky enough I have some of my own to share with all of you.
